On Sat, Apr 01, 2017 at 02:08:27PM +0800, Zhi Wang wrote:
> Hi Greg:
> 	Is there anything else I should do to let patches that has already been
> merged by linux-stable land in new 4.10.x tag? I have re-sent those patches
> with the #v4.10+ tag, but looks they still haven't been merged.

Ah, I totally missed these as it was not obvious at all that they were
wanted to go into a stable tree, and were already upstream.

You need to be a bit more specific, if you can include the "this is
commit XXXXXX" at the top of the email, that would be great, as we need
that information (and I don't see it in these patches at all, so it is
why I missed them.)

Can you fix that up and resend these?
